The Property and Projects Department oversees the council’s capital investment programmes, which include more than 200 live projects valued at over £200 million. Key responsibilities include:
- Project Management Unit – Operating the Portfolio Office, ensuring the effective delivery of capital projects.
- Estates Management Unit – Managing council land, property assets, and investment portfolios, supporting urban regeneration.
- Programme Delivery Unit – Leading the design, construction, and delivery of physical regeneration projects.
- Property Maintenance Unit – Ensuring council buildings remain legally compliant, safe, and fit for purpose.
This department plays a pivotal role in shaping Belfast’s built environment, ensuring council assets are strategically developed and maintained to support the city’s growth.
